What Is Mobile IV Therapy?
IV therapy delivers fluids, vitamins, minerals, and amino acids through a small catheter placed in a vein, typically in your forearm or the inside of your elbow. Your nurse primes a bag of sterile saline solution mixed with your chosen nutrients, connects it to the catheter, and adjusts the flow rate. The fluid moves into your bloodstream over 30 to 45 minutes.
The difference between IV delivery and swallowing a supplement comes down to one factor: your digestive system. When you take an oral vitamin, your stomach acid, gut bacteria, and intestinal lining process the supplement before your blood absorbs any of it. Most research estimates oral supplement absorption at 20 to 30 percent of the dose. The rest passes through your system unused.
IV therapy bypasses the digestive system entirely. Nutrients enter your bloodstream at 100 percent bioavailability. Your cells receive the full dose. This is how IV administration works pharmacologically, not a wellness marketing claim.

The Science Behind IV Vitamin Therapy
Understanding how IV therapy works at the cellular level helps you evaluate what you're booking and what to expect. Nutrients in your IV formula travel through the bloodstream and cross cell membranes, where mitochondria and metabolic processes put them to work. The speed and completeness of this delivery distinguishes IV administration from oral supplementation.
B12 plays a central role in red blood cell formation and nervous system function. Your body stores B12 in the liver, but absorption from food and oral supplements depends on a protein called intrinsic factor, produced in the stomach lining. Some people produce insufficient intrinsic factor, leading to poor B12 absorption regardless of dietary intake. IV delivery eliminates this bottleneck. Your bloodstream receives B12 directly, without any stomach-dependent step.
Vitamin C at IV doses functions as an antioxidant at concentrations that oral supplementation cannot reach. The gut has a saturation threshold for vitamin C. Dose above approximately 500mg orally and absorption drops steeply. High-dose IV vitamin C bypasses that ceiling and delivers concentrations associated with antioxidant and immune support activity in clinical research settings. The Immune Boost drip is a common booking for clients managing production stress or exposure to illness during shooting season.
Magnesium supports over 300 enzymatic reactions in the body, including muscle relaxation, protein synthesis, and sleep regulation. Stress and physical activity both deplete magnesium stores. Deficiency is associated with muscle cramping, disrupted sleep, and elevated stress response. IV magnesium delivery bypasses gut absorption limits and reaches muscle tissue and the nervous system at full dose.
Glutathione is the body's primary endogenous antioxidant, synthesized in every cell from three amino acids: glutamine, glycine, and cysteine. Physical stress, alcohol, UV exposure, and sleep deprivation all deplete glutathione stores. The Beauty IV and several other treatments include glutathione as a core ingredient or add-on, designed to support antioxidant activity and skin cell turnover.
NAD+ (n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ide) is a coenzyme present in every cell and central to energy metabolism, DNA repair, and cellular aging. NAD+ levels decline with age and with chronic stress. High-dose IV NAD+ administration is associated with neurological support, cellular energy production, and cognitive clarity in clinical research. Is IV therapy safe for people who work long production hours?
IV therapy carries a low-risk profile when administered by licensed medical professionals. Your Instadrip nurse holds an active California nursing license and conducts a brief health screening before every session. The most common side effects are mild discomfort at the insertion site and a cool sensation in the arm as the fluid flows in. If you have a history of kidney disease, heart failure, or conditions affecting fluid balance, discuss IV therapy with your physician before booking. For healthy adults managing fatigue and dehydration from production schedules, IV therapy is a well-established wellness option.
